Darkspore delayed until April 26; open beta inbound

EA has announced that Darkspore will take a little longer than expected to fully evolve into a retail-ready experience. According to a post on the game's official forum, Darkspore has been delayed until April 26 in North America (and April 28 in Europe).
The game had previously been slated to land on the top of the food chain on March 29.
The forum post also revealed that an open beta for the upcoming Spore spin-off will arrive "for everyone" sometime in April. Late last year, EA began accepting users for a closed beta of Darkspore.
